The Science Behind Rick Simpson Oil: What You Need to Know
Rick Simpson Oil (RSO), a potent tincture of cannabis, has gained significant recognition due to anecdotal accounts of its therapeutic benefits. The method behind creating RSO involves soaking cannabis flowers in a solvent – typically ethanol or isopropyl alcohol – to pull out cannabinoids like THC and CBD, along with other beneficial compounds . Unlike some simpler extraction processes, RSO aims for a full-spectrum extract, preserving a wider range of terpenes and minor cannabinoids which are believed to contribute to the "entourage effect"—the idea that these compounds work synergistically to enhance overall therapeutic results. While proponents suggest it can help with conditions like chronic pain, inflammation, and even cancer (though rigorous scientific data remains limited), understanding the extraction science is crucial. The solvent is then evaporated, leaving behind a thick, honey-like oil that’s usually consumed orally or applied topically; however, the high THC concentration necessitates careful consideration and responsible use due to potential psychoactive effects.
RSO vs. Alternative Weed Extracts: Crucial Distinctions
While numerous marijuana website extracts exist, Rick Simpson Oil stands apart due to its unique production process and intended composition. Unlike common concentrates like shatter , which often focus on isolated cannabinoids like THC or CBD, RSO is created using a full-spectrum extraction method designed to preserve a wider range of compounds , flavonoids, and other beneficial phytochemicals . This leads to an extract with potentially amplified therapeutic effects, but also a distinctly altered flavor profile and consistency compared to more purified options.
Making Rick Simpson Oil at Home: Risks & Considerations
Creating self-made Rick Simpson Oil (RSO) presents significant risks and demands serious consideration. The method involves highly flammable solvents like butane, propane, or alcohol, creating a real fire hazard if not handled with extreme caution in a well-ventilated area – ideally an explosion-proof environment. Improper extraction can result in dangerous residual solvent contamination within the final product, potentially leading to adverse health effects. Furthermore, accurately determining cannabinoid potency requires specialized lab equipment and expertise; without this, users are consuming an unregulated substance with unknown strength, posing a risk of excessive intake. It's crucial to understand that making RSO at home is not recommended for individuals lacking chemical handling experience, proper safety gear – including a respirator and fire suppression equipment - and a thorough comprehension of the potential dangers involved. Failure to do so could lead to physical harm , property destruction, or even fatality.
